Output e525b59bd06b39e21d67ca84b6e33421f364d365e3bc6f96720b3b1bccf81c8d:32

value
24200323
script pubkey
OP_0 OP_PUSHBYTES_32 02fdb2be07c8d051aaed0ea074e78b059c4050022731be8996692b764f031ce6
address
bc1qqt7m90s8erg9r2hdp6s8feutqkwyq5qzyucmazvkdy4hvncrrnnqn87pt9
transaction
e525b59bd06b39e21d67ca84b6e33421f364d365e3bc6f96720b3b1bccf81c8d
confirmations
174761
spent
true